Project Overview

The research project titled "Investigating the impact of probiotics on the gut health of dogs with chronic gastrointestinal conditions" aims to explore the potential benefits of probiotics in improving the digestive health of dogs suffering from chronic gastrointestinal issues. Chronic gastrointestinal conditions in dogs, such as inflammatory bowel disease, chronic diarrhea, and food sensitivities, can significantly impact their overall health and quality of life. Probiotics, which are live microorganisms that confer health benefits when consumed in adequate amounts, have shown promise in promoting gastrointestinal health in various animal species, including dogs. The study will delve into the specific mechanisms by which probiotics may influence gut health in dogs with chronic gastrointestinal conditions. This will involve investigating how probiotics interact with the gut microbiota, the complex community of microorganisms residing in the gastrointestinal tract that plays a crucial role in digestion, immune function, and overall health. By analyzing changes in the composition and diversity of the gut microbiota in response to probiotic supplementation, the research aims to elucidate the potential therapeutic effects of probiotics on dogs with chronic gastrointestinal issues. Furthermore, the project will assess various parameters related to gastrointestinal health in the study subjects, including stool quality, frequency of bowel movements, gastrointestinal inflammation markers, and overall clinical symptoms. By monitoring these outcomes before and after probiotic intervention, the research seeks to evaluate the efficacy of probiotics in alleviating gastrointestinal symptoms and improving the overall gut health of dogs with chronic conditions. In addition to the clinical aspects of the study, the research will also consider factors such as the safety profile of probiotics in dogs, optimal dosage regimens, and potential interactions with conventional treatments for gastrointestinal disorders. By addressing these critical issues, the project aims to provide valuable insights into the use of probiotics as a complementary therapy for managing chronic gastrointestinal conditions in dogs. Overall, the investigation into the impact of probiotics on the gut health of dogs with chronic gastrointestinal conditions holds significant promise for advancing our understanding of alternative approaches to managing digestive disorders in canine patients. By shedding light on the potential benefits and limitations of probiotic supplementation in this context, the research endeavor seeks to contribute to the development of evidence-based strategies for promoting gastrointestinal wellness and enhancing the quality of life for dogs suffering from chronic gastrointestinal ailments.
